I can see why this gets compared to DCC (Dungeon Crawler Carl), but it does stand on its own merits. The comparison isn’t unwarranted, but I certainly don’t think the Litrpg/Progression mechanics are anything short of unique. I appreciate the effort invested into not making the MC a twat waffle or a one trick pony. The system is more complex than I thought it would be.
Great narration (range of voices/accents) keeps the characters delineated so it’s easy to follow who is talking, and it helps with the immersion.
I’ll definitely be on the lookout for a follow-up installment. I do hope to see some relationship building with other delvers, as I believe there’s untapped potential in creating some deep emotional bonds. Make us care about keeping cast members alive!
Strong start and worth listening to!

I don’t know if I was just desperate for a non-craptastic book given a recent trend of duds I’ve been experiencing, or if our fourth attempt at riding shotgun with Big E was truly impressive, but I found myself immersed and enjoying the pace, the plot, and the storytelling. I felt like our MC finally put on his big boy pants and accrued enough experience and power to really start asserting some control over his fate. He’s by no means perfect and still has plenty of foibles, such as a mild case of unhealthy paranoia (trust issues) and selfish tendencies, but I’ll gladly take that over reading about another idiot that requires a binky and pacifier. I’m also liking how much of the story is taking place in a gray area where good and evil aren’t always clearly defined.
Narrator is clean and does a great job of not being overly dramatic in the delivery.
Solid book with a solid performance! Recommend!

Yeah, so I’m one of those pesky RoyalRoad fans who has followed this web novel. I was hoping it’d find its way to publication, and I can’t complain about the result. SBT can often times get so caught up in the production of a book that they totally disregard the notion of ‘less is more’. I’ve actually dropped most of their work entirely due to how grating and obtrusive all the ear candy can become. For example, in the last 2 DCC (Dungeon Crawler Carl) books, the only positive feedback I can muster was how much cleaner and better Travis Baldree’s cameo was in comparison to the regular cast. All that being said, I am definitely enjoying how the cast is starting here. Great performances and not too heavy on nonsensical effects that do more to break immersion than encourage it.
The interactions with the Maniacal Murderbot are the clear winners for any scene stealing awards. There are times where Bob’s inner dialogue hits a redundancy threshold and slows down momentum, but it hasn’t become too overbearing yet. I do love this series though and have high hopes for more. It would be better if it’d get released in larger chunks or at a faster pace though. Being familiar with the series, I’m a little concerned about the ‘between’ or ‘filler’ parts cropping up as I’m not too keen on the idea of flagging every other book as ‘setup’ for the subsequent release. If I’m being totally honest, I was expecting more in the 16-18 hour range to account for all the future ‘Hobbit Traveling’ that will be coming up.
Highly recommend at the moment.

Overall, I’d say this installment was around 4.5 ⭐️’s. Nick’s performance was great as usual, not overly dramatic but present enough to capture the mood and allow the characters to breathe. The material was a little dry and monotonous at times, especially when the technical descriptions became long winded or redundant after being explained at least once already. It’s a little frustrating the author chose to go the route of handicapping our team’s power with all the Emerald level adversaries available to work with (very cliche). Hopefully that issue doesn’t drag on much longer and gets resolved so we can continue with our regularly scheduled programming.
Will get the next book that’s already available for preorder. I do miss my favorite sword that’s not a sword though…

This book is entertaining, but if I were to break it down on a macro level, there’s one major faux pas that causes so many minor issues it’s hard to ignore. The author tries to convince the readers that our MC is a leader or at least someone to be followed. Sorry, but almost all his actions plus his failures in grasping both logistical and tactical issues on a regular basis make him far better suited as a support class/follower. He says his team is exceptionally gifted, yet always falls back to the tyrannical mindset of Overlord Protector and doesn’t trust them to do their jobs. Normally this wouldn’t bother me in these types of stories, but the author brings it up so often, it’s impossible to ignore. The cringe factor gets further compounded when our male narrator tries to pull off a drill sergeant’s voice or rages with some volume escalation. Nope, just nope. It’s painful.
Ok, I lied. There’s another issue that is making me wince and roll my eyes every time it comes up. The mental crap, whether it’s psionics with Sophie, battling demons, or seeing his past love, is frustratingly awful in most cases. Not going into more detail as this is self explanatory.
Roz is holding down the fort though. I don’t care much for the main antagonist voice (Succubus), but 1 bad apple isn’t close to enough to cause concern.
